Healthcare Staffing Professionals has an immediate need for a Clinical Social Worker for the Division of HIV and STD Program - Disease Control Bureau. The Clinical Social Worker will serves as part of the Specialized Investigation Team and provides support to the Clinical Field Team activities as needed. The position works with the Manager of Direct Community Services, the DHSP Public Health Investigators and the DHSP Public Health Nurses to provide clinical social work services to clients presenting difficult medical and related psychosocial problems. Job Duties Conducts psychosocial assessments and linkage to mental health and other social services for clients presenting difficult medical and related psychosocial problems to engage them in care. Participates in outreach activities to reach highly vulnerable clients in non-clinical settings at risk of or experiencing syphilis. Contributes to multi-disciplinary team case conference reviews and shares findings and lessons learned to improve overall client care plans and programmatic response. Makes referrals to, coordinates, and utilizes community resources/agencies, other professional disciplines, and County departments to provide services in accordance with the patient treatment plan. Develops and implements a social work treatment plan based upon an analysis of the patient's psychosocial factors and medical illness. Minimum Qualifications: Master's Degree in Social work from a graduate school accredited by the Council on Social Work Education including supervised clinical social work fieldwork experience - OR - A Master's Degree in Social Work from a graduate school accredited by the Council on Social Work Education and one year of experience in medical, psychiatric, family, or child welfare social work involving problems of medical, mental, or emotional adjustment. A valid California Class C Driver License or the ability to utilize an alternative method of transportation when needed to carry out job-relate Desirable Qualifications: • LICENSE: A valid, current license as a Licensed Clinical Social Worker issued by the California Board of Behavioral Sciences or registration in good standing as an Associate Clinical Social Worker with the California Board of Behavioral Sciences within six (6) months of employment. Associate Clinical Social Workers must remain in good standing with the California Board of Behavioral Sciences for the duration of the waivers permitted by law, not to exceed six years.Spanish speaking skills desirable, but not required. • Excellent communication (oral/written) skills. • Ability to work well with all levels of professional staff, clients, and other medical providers. • Excellent organizational skills and ability to determine workloads and priorities. • Ability to perform job duties with minimal supervision, effectively and independently.
